In this episode of The Paddock and the Pavilion, Stephen Wallis looks ahead to the first Heroes Gallop for Autism in Racing at Chepstow Racecourse.

Founder Bobby Beevers explains why he set up Autism in Racing and how the organisation supports autistic people to enjoy the sport, whether as spectators or employees.

The episode also features Jane Buick, ambassador for Autism in Racing; Luke Admans, General Manager at Chepstow Racecourse; David Lovell, co founder of Dragonbet who are sponsoring the event; and Irish jockey Stephen Hunter, one of the riders in the one mile race.
